流控制传输协议(SCTP)的研究及NS2仿真实现(18)
时间:2025-07-09
时间:2025-07-09
南京邮电学院硕上学位论文第二章scTP协泌概述
I堕!I堕堕壁型量!I
:一一一一一一一一一一
t:1
图2.8转发累积TsN块
2.3SC1.P的有限状态机模型
和大多数协议一样,SCTP可以用一个理论模型来解释,那就是有限状态机。图2.9就是scTP的有限状态机,其中,圆表示状态,箭头表示状态之间的转移,每个转移上的标签表示ScTP所接收到的引起转移的原因以及所作出的响应,“/”前面的内容为接收到的控制块,“/”后面的内容为响应控制块,“【】”中的为原语调用。
sCTP有限状态机一共有8个状态:cLOSED、COOKIE—wAIT、CooKIE—EcHOED、ESTABLISHED、SHUTDOWN—PENGDING、SHUTDOWN—RECEIVED、SHUTDOWN—SENT、sHuTDOwN—ACK—sENT。在整个SCTP关联的生命周期中,SCTP端点根据不同的事件从一个状态过渡到另一个状态,完成了关联的建立,数据的传输以及最后的关闭关联的过程。
其中,会引起SCTP端点状态过渡主要有三个原因:
●SCTP用户的原语调用,例如,[ASSOCIATE]、[ABORT]、[SHuTDowN]等。●接收到各个控制块,例如,INIT、CooKIEECHO、ABORT、SHuTDOwN等。 各种超时事件,SCTP有几个计时器:T卜init计时器,T卜Cookie计时
器、T2一shutdown计时器以及T3一rtx计时器。14
上一篇:第7章 新古典主义服装
下一篇:英语精选流行口语